But before getting your dog a costume, there are some things to consider. | | | | Top Tips for Lure-and-Reward Training | Lure-and-reward training is a simple and relatively quick way to teach your dog new behaviors. It works if you're teaching your dog positions like lying down or movements such as heeling (walking beside you). Although this method is useful at first, people often struggle to wean their dog off the lure and onto a hand signal or verbal cue alone. If you've ever felt like your dog will only listen when you have a treat in your hand, you may have missed a crucial step in the process. Here's how to make lure-and-reward training an effective training strategy. | | | | How to Curb Unwanted Dog Behaviors | Despite our best efforts, dogs can exhibit plenty of unwanted behaviors, from jumping on people to counter-surfing for food.
